Untitled tape / Untitled work #1 by Untitled tape / Untitled work
https://untitledtapeuntitledwork.bandcamp.com/album/untitled-tape-untitled-work-1 Genre: Drone Rating: 4/5 This is cool. Drone pieces that develop smoothly and go in surprising directions. Have you ever seen early footage of Pink Floyd playing Interstellar Overdrive in some club where everyone is on LSD? Well if that gig lasted two days this is what it may have settled into.

CAROLAN/CAGE by Joe Chester
https://joechester.bandcamp.com/album/carolan-cage Genre: Classical Guitar Rating: 5/5 Chester is a very talented guitarist that plays these pieces with sharp precision and perfect tone. Turlough O’Carolan was an Irish composer who lived from 1670 – 1738. He is still deeply revered in Ireland but somewhat under appreciated around the rest of the world.
